The problem
A backup is not a recovery plan.
When a region goes dark, "we have backups" becomes "we're restoring 4TB over the internet onto servers we don't have, guided by documentation nobody wrote." Recovery time gets measured in days — and customers measure it too.
How we solve it
Standby infrastructure, rehearsed recovery.
We build a geographically separate standby environment — different facility, power grid, and network — with continuous replication from production. Failover follows automated runbooks we drill on schedule, against RPO/RTO targets set to your business reality, not a brochure.

How is DRaaS different from managed backups?
Backups protect data; DRaaS protects operations. With backups you rebuild and restore. With DRaaS, a live standby environment takes over — RTO drops from days to minutes or hours.
What RPO/RTO can you achieve?
Continuous replication keeps RPO to minutes. RTO depends on your failover automation level — we'll design to targets your business case supports and prove them in drills.
